We ordered a breakfast platter w biscuit, eggs, grits and bacon, as well as the crispy chicken biscuit. I’ll start by mentioning that the staff was very kind and helpful, decent wait time for a Friday morning in June. However the food experience really disappointed me. Made me wish there was a Waffle House on the island because they make a much better southern breakfast. One biscuit was dry and hard while the one with the chicken was soft and totally crumbled when I picked it up. The eggs had no seasoning on them, not one item we ordered did. Sadly the grits…..were very watery and so bland. Huge bummer. Grits should be creamy, once you’re done cooking them it’s impossible to season them right, so making sure they’re seasoned while preparing them is important. The “crispy” bacon was soaked in grease, limp and soggy. My chicken biscuit was clearly a frozen chicken filet, which is okay but it was low quality and a strange shape, again not seasoned. Finally our iced tea was very weak and pretty bitter. It’s clear to me this restaurant is run and owned by northerners trying to capitalize off southern culture and truly failing. Will the masses of people traveling from the north and Midwest enjoy this food? Based on a lot of the reviews, Maybe. Will southerners who grew up eating this food enjoy Fixin’s? I really don’t think so.

Awesome addition to oak island! My husband and I went for a late breakfast on a Sunday morning. There was a wait (as expected anywhere that’s open on OKI on a weekend morning) but they turned tables quickly. Once we sat down, everyone was super attentive and cheery. Our food arrived like ten minutes after we ordered, so food service was incredibly quick. All of the food was REALLY good, but the waffle was OUTSTANDING. I am not normally a sweets for breakfast person, but I will DREAM about this waffle with whipped cream and berries. It was the lightest, fluffiest (but also still had a crunch on the outside — but not too crispy) most delicious thing ever. My favorite thing though was that the owner and chef, Rick, was incredibly kind and hard working. He was bussing tables, assisting guests at the front desk, and made it a point to speak with each table and ask how everything was. This is exquisite service and I always appreciate when the owner is there with a positive attitude. It was a pleasure to meet him and dine here. Can’t wait to come back!
